This is the rating and price for Nicely Painted Egyptian Terracotta Ushabti, 1570



Description : A nicely painted Egyptian terracotta ushabti, New Kingdom, c. 1570 - 1075 BC, mummiform, wearing tripartite wig, arms folded at chest, wrists crossed. The figure with black wig and red pigment on the face and body, front and back. Extremely well-preserved and an interesting ushabti type! L: 6 3/4 in (17.2 cm). Minor chipping behind head on back. Ex Nomis Antiquities, Ex Los Angeles private collection.
